Frequently Asked Questions
1 What is a Muffle Furnace?
A Muffle Furnace is a high-temperature heating apparatus that isolates the material being heated from direct flame or combustion gases by enclosing it in a chamber with insulated walls.
2 How is Muffle Furnace used in analytical chemistry?
It is used to incinerate organic material, enabling accurate analysis of inorganic residue such as ash content.
3 Can Muffle Furnace be used for ashing food and agricultural samples?
It is routinely used for ashing food and agricultural samples to determine the inorganic content by incinerating organic matter at high temperatures.
4 How is Muffle Furnace used in environmental testing?
In environmental testing, it is used to analyze soil, sludge, and waste samples for volatile and combustible content through controlled heating.
5 What role does Muffle Furnace play in metallurgy and alloy testing?
In metallurgy, it is essential for annealing, heat treating, and testing the thermal properties of alloys and metals under controlled conditions.
6 How is Muffle Furnace applied in pharmaceutical quality control?
It is used in pharmaceutical QC labs to determine ash content in drugs and raw materials, ensuring compliance with purity standards.
7 How is Muffle Furnace useful in forensic science?
It is employed in forensic science to incinerate biological or trace samples for residue analysis, without introducing external contamination.
8 Can Muffle Furnace be used for testing construction materials like cement and concrete?
It is commonly used to determine the loss on ignition (LOI) in cement and other construction materials by measuring weight loss after high-temperature heating.
9 Can Muffle Furnace be used for testing polymers and plastics?
It can be used to analyze residual ash in polymers and plastics, helping determine filler content and thermal stability.
10 How is Muffle Furnace used in ceramics manufacturing?
It is used for firing test tiles, sintering greenware, and studying the thermal behavior of raw ceramic materials.
